We commit as much time, energy and resources as we can to humanitarian and educational work. Here are the highlights of our recent activities in Guatemala: delivering food supplies to the poor, participating in distribution projects of books for children, holding regular Bible classes, organizing seminars, camps and retreats and teaching the children at the local orphanages.
